Todd Loomis writes:
I have a set of check boxes that can be checked if the person is a member. My problem is if I pick more than one membership nothing goes into the database. So when bring the record up to view or edit I get no boxes checked even if they should be, here's my codes:
Form: <input type="checkbox" name="membership" value="D"> DMSO .... <input type="checkbox" name="membership" value="I"> MSTWG
SQL: <dtml-var membership type="string"> You should add a ":list" suffix to the form control name "membership". This will ensure that you will get a list, when the user checked at least one checkbox.
You still need to handle the case that the user did not check any box. You could use: <dtml-unless membership><dtml-call "REQUEST.set('membership',_.None)"></dtml-unless> If you keep your code, your membership entries will have the form: ['D', 'A', ... ] Not sure, whether you want that in the database?
